Background technology
The spray gun process structure of the Molten sulphur antacid used by domestic enterprise is unreasonable at present, is arranged on only with one The outer corrugated-type expansion joint of sulfur furnace sulfur spray gun interface and common steam chuck composition, production are undesirable always since coming into operation, usually Because its fault of construction causes spray gun deformation, perforation, the leakage of weld cracking steam to cause to produce unplanned parking.
Sulfur spray gun jacket pipe Main Function is that the temperature for protecting Molten sulphur is less than 159 DEG C, because working as Molten sulphur When temperature is more than 159 DEG C, its viscosity drastically can be raised, and temperature raises the viscosity that can greatly increase Molten sulphur, causes Molten sulphur Atomizing effect it is poor, atomizing effect official post obtains the combustion rate of sulfur and substantially reduces, incomplete combustion, while there is substantial amounts of Sublimed Sulfur Produce, and steam leakage accelerates the corrosion that follow-up equipment is produced to system, increased the maintenance cost and acid production with sulphur of equipment Production cost, had a strong impact on production.
One expansion joint can not effectively prevent the thermal stress deformation of sulfur spray gun.When incinerator temperature change is big or steam Technological fluctuation is big or production system because other factorses stop when, expansion joint be insufficient to compensate for incinerator temperature change or The swell increment that steam cycle fluctuation is produced when big, can usually be such that spray gun deforms toward a direction and tilt, cause weld seam at lance head Cracking so that jacket steam leaks into production system, corrodes downstream production equipment, and in damage reburner, vanadic anhydride is touched Matchmaker.
Utility model content
The purpose of this utility model is to make up the deficiencies in the prior art, there is provided a kind of service condition is good, use The Molten sulphur burning spray gun of life-span length.
In order to reach the purpose of this utility model, technical scheme is as follows:
A kind of Molten sulphur burning spray gun, it is characterised in that including molten sulfur entrance, steam inlet, steam (vapor) outlet, band spiral shell The chuck of rotation water conservancy diversion reinforcement, expansion joint, lance head, molten sulfur outlet, wherein by molten sulfur entrance, the folder with spiral stream guidance reinforcement Set and molten sulfur outlet constitute spraygun body, from left to right set gradually in spraygun body steam inlet, steam (vapor) outlet and Expansion joint, lance head and the jacket pipe with spiral stream guidance reinforcement, and lance head, in the least significant end of spraygun body, molten sulfur outlet sets Put in the centre position of lance head.Three expansion joints are provided with described steam jacket outer tube.Steam inlet and steam (vapor) outlet Communicate with the reinforcement chuck of steam spiral stream guidance reinforcement.The reinforcement chuck of carrying vapour spiral stream guidance reinforcement, its spiral stream guidance The effect of reinforcement, first, strengthen the integral rigidity of sulfur burning spray gun, prevent from being heated excessively and bend.Secondth, steam along Spiral reinforcing rod flows, and prevents short circuit or dead angle are formed in jacket pipe.Increase spiral shell in dual damascene expansion joint and steam-jacket pipe Rotation water conservancy diversion reinforcement can effectively prevent the thermal deformation of sulfur spray gun and the soldered cracking between lance head and jacket pipe
Preferably, described steam inlet and steam (vapor) outlet are communicated with the chuck with spiral stream guidance reinforcement.
Preferably, with a circle spiral ribbed stiffener inside the described chuck with spiral stream guidance reinforcement, in order to increase master The rigidity of body effective heat exchange area and enlarged body tube wall.
Preferably, described expansion joint is outer gibbosity structure, is connected with outermost layer pipeline inside expansion joint.

Specific embodiment
This utility model is further described with reference to embodiment, but protection domain of the present utility model not only office It is limited to embodiment.
With reference to shown in Fig. 1, a kind of Molten sulphur burning spray gun, it is characterised in that including molten sulfur entrance 1, steam inlet 2, The chuck 3 of steam (vapor) outlet 4, band, expansion joint 5, lance head 6, molten sulfur outlet 7, wherein being strengthened by molten sulfur entrance 1, band spiral stream guidance The chuck 3 of muscle and molten sulfur outlet 7 constitute spraygun body, from left to right set gradually in spraygun body steam inlet 2, Steam (vapor) outlet 4 and expansion joint 5, are welding between lance head 6 and the chuck with spiral stream guidance reinforcement 3, and lance head 6 are in spray gun The least significant end of main body, molten sulfur outlet 7 are arranged on the centre of lance head 6, outside the described chuck 3 with spiral stream guidance reinforcement most Three expansion joints 5 are provided with outer layer pipe, the thermal stress deformation and lance head 6 and outer clip sleeve pipe of sulfur spray gun is effectively prevented Soldered cracking.
Preferably, described steam inlet 2 and steam (vapor) outlet 4 are communicated with the chuck with spiral stream guidance reinforcement, spray gun work When making, steam is entered in the chuck 3 with spiral stream guidance reinforcement by steam inlet 2, is discharged by steam (vapor) outlet 4, for protecting liquid The temperature of body sulfur will not be too high, so as to not affect the ejection of Molten sulphur.
Preferably, with a circle spiral ribbed stiffener inside the described chuck with spiral stream guidance reinforcement, in order to increase master The rigidity of portion's effective surface area and enlarged body tube wall, effectively prevents the thermal stress deformation of sulfur spray gun and causes spray gun in vivo Body forms perforation or crack.
Preferably, described expansion joint is outer gibbosity structure, is connected with outermost layer pipeline inside expansion joint, reduces spray gun Deformation and thermal stress, improve the technological temperature of Molten sulphur, by the atomizing effect for improving Molten sulphur, reduce Sublimed Sulfur Produce, the Sublimed Sulfur in acid-producing apparatus system is reduced to equipment damage and corrosion, reduce the maintenance cost and acid production with sulphur of equipment Production cost.
